Questions, answered.
- What is International Money Express's accounts receivable?
- International Money Express (IMXI) reported accounts receivable of $111.12M in Q1 2026.
- How has International Money Express's accounts receivable changed year-over-year?
- International Money Express's accounts receivable decreased by 17.8% year-over-year, from $135.12M to $111.12M.
- What is the long-term trend for International Money Express's accounts receivable?
- Over 5 years (2020 to 2025), International Money Express's accounts receivable has grown at a 14.4% compound annual growth rate (CAGR), from $56.52M to $110.9M.
- What does accounts receivable mean?
- Amounts owed by customers for goods delivered or services performed, net of allowances for doubtful accounts. A key working capital component.
